Verona Township is a civil township of Huron County in the U.S. state of Michigan. The population was 1,210 at the 2020 census. The city of Bad Axe is on the western boundary of the township but is politically autonomous.

Rapson is an unincorporated community in Huron County in the U.S. state of Michigan, located in what is popularly called the Thumb portion of the Lower Peninsula. Rapson is situated 3½ miles north of Verona.
